Candy Mix is a PPG color while Tea with Florence comes from Little Greene. At LRV 77 vs 18, Candy Mix will read as the brighter of the two — a 59-point gap that matters most in north-facing or low-light rooms. At ΔE 45.0, these are genuinely distinct colors — a strong contrast if used together, or a meaningful choice between two different directions.

Digital color is approximate. These simulations are generated from the manufacturer's hex values and overlaid on grayscale room photos — your screen's calibration, brightness, and viewing angle all affect how they render. Before committing to either color, test physical samples in your own space under the light you actually live with.
